Tape Project Albums - general / Need some help - please!
« on: August 23, 2008, 03:37:48 PM »
I am a subscriber to the Tape Project, and I must admit that I am not a technical expert when it comes to R2R.  I have received 5 TP tapes but have not been able to use my newly restored Studer A810 because on an ongoing problem with other parts of my system.  You can only imagine how frustrating this is!  Having the tapes staring me in the face, but not being able to play them.
Anyways - a friend of mine who owns a high-end audio store, asked me to bring over the Studer to his shop to listen, so I did this today.
We set the the EQ to CCIR and played the Robert Cray tape.  There were 3 of us listening and I have to admit that we were all surprised because the tapes sounded quite awful which really surprised and upset me.  We switched the EQ to NAB and it actually sounded better, but certainly not great.
Comments from the 3 of us were words like:  Phase problem, lifeless, dull, etc...
What am I doing wrong.  I expected to be blown away but now I am very down and depressed. 
Am I missing something here?  My Studer is in superb condition having been completely refurbished by a Studer expert tech.
BTW for the record - we rewound the tape onto the tak-up reel (the empty one) and then played the tape back onto the TP reel.  I assume that is correct.
I really would appreciate some help - PLEASE
